
1 Hotel South Beach
A nature-forward, sustainability-minded luxury resort on South Beach with four pools and a large spa.

What you're paying for
Rooms and suites in natural materials, many with ocean or bay views; suites and oceanfront categories command premiums. Expect a resort fee.

- 1 Hotel South Beach is an eco-luxury resort built with reclaimed materials, holding LEED Silver certification and a five Green Key rating, with biophilic design including a ~12,000-plant living wall. 1hotels.com ↗
- It has four pools, including a 110-foot ocean-view rooftop pool, the largest of its kind in South Beach. 1hotels.com ↗
